Bellevue Police find stolen donkeys Juan and Julio alive in Fall City

The Bellevue Police Department today announced they have found Juan and Julio, the donkeys that were reported stolen Sunday afternoon.  

At approximately 1:07 p.m. today, a good Samaritan contacted Bellevue Police to confirm donkeys matching the description of Juan and Julio were found alive in Fall City. Both Bellevue Police and the King County Sheriff’s Office are working to reunite the animals with its owner.  

The investigation into this incident is ongoing. Any additional information about this case will be published via the Bellevue Beat Blog.
